Types of UI Design  
 
Graphical-user interfaces:  Visual illustrations on the digital control panel that involve user- 
interaction for engagement. The laptop screen is a graphical user interface. 
 
Voice-user interfaces: Users interconnect through smart assistants such as Siri, and Alexa 
are VUIs. 
 
Gesture-based interfaces: User engagement through 3-D design spaces mostly virtual 
reality.
